Noah Mac released “Lovesgottahold” Thursday, humbly calling the new single “another song I made in the shed in my backyard.”

He apparently recorded an entire album worth of such songs prior to his Top 6 run on The Voice Season 13 with plans to release the project after the show.

Noah’s now changed that plan, instead opting to release many of the songs as singles over a period of time.

“Lovesgottahold” is the second in the series, following “Soliloquy.” And if the new song was created in Noah’s backyard studio in Dublin, Calif, the accompanying video clearly was not.

It was filmed in the East Bay area with Chris Thach behind the camera and Ethan Zalunardo as director. You can check it out below.

Noah figures to have more time to devote to his art in the coming months. He graduated from high school earlier this month and has already been collaborating with producers and other artists in L.A.

“Now that I have graduated from high school, I want to dive in and create, explore, collaborate and see what happens,” Noah says in a press release about the new song.

“My fans have been awesome and patient. They understand this is all a process and takes time, and I want to give them an experience, not just a song to listen to.”
